**Introduction**
As digital experiences become increasingly interactive, haptics have emerged as a critical technology in PC peripherals. Modern devices now offer tactile feedback that simulates real‑world textures and impacts, making every keystroke, cursor movement, and gaming interaction more intuitive. Whether you’re a competitive gamer, content creator, or professional seeking a more natural interface, advances in haptic technology are revolutionizing user engagement by merging digital inputs with physical sensations.
**Technological Innovations**
- **High‑Precision Actuators:**
New haptic actuators in mice, keyboards, and game controllers deliver precise vibrations and tactile feedback that simulate real-world resistance and motion.
- **Adaptive Tactile Systems:**
AI‑driven algorithms automatically adjust haptic intensity based on user input and application context, providing a dynamic and immersive experience.
- **Integration with VR/AR:**
Haptic feedback systems are becoming essential for VR/AR setups, enabling users to “feel” virtual objects and environments with unprecedented realism.
- **Low‑Latency Response:**
Advances in communication protocols ensure that haptic feedback is delivered with minimal delay, making interactions feel natural and synchronized with visual cues.
**Applications and Benefits**
- **Enhanced Gaming Experience:**
Gamers benefit from feedback that improves accuracy and immersion, translating subtle in-game actions into tangible sensations.
- **Improved Productivity and Accessibility:**
Tactile interfaces help reduce fatigue and enable more intuitive use in creative and professional applications, benefiting users with varying physical needs.
- **Immersive Virtual Environments:**
In VR and AR, haptics enhance depth perception and interactivity, making virtual scenarios more engaging and realistic.
- **Customizability:**
Peripherals with haptic feedback allow users to customize settings—tailoring vibration intensity and patterns to suit different applications and personal preferences.
**Future Directions**
Future haptic systems may integrate biometric feedback, adjusting tactile responses based on a user’s physical reactions. Additionally, further integration with AI could enable peripherals to learn and adapt to your interaction style, leading to an even more immersive computational experience.
